Though the first three games of this series, Joel Embiid has been a revelation. In these games he is averaging 35.5 minutes, 20 field-goal attempts and an eye-popping 15.7 trips to the free-throw line. This has worked out to 35.3 points, 10.3 rebounds, 4.7 assists and 3.7 combined blocks/steals for a whopping 63.1 Yahoo fantasy points. Atlanta will likely be extra scrappy tonight trying to even the series before it heads back to Philadelphia for Game 5. Embiid is a top NBA DFS pick in all formats Monday.

Once again, there is a significant salary discount for Paul George over Kawhi Leonard that is between 14 and 18% depending on the DFS site of choice. Looking at it from a raw-dollar perspective, it is a $1,400 difference on DraftKings and a hefty $2,000 discrepancy on FanDuel. Despite what one may have gleaned from DFS Twitter, George has been a solid option, with 40-plus fantasy points in seven of his 10 postseason games. The Clippers are down 2-1 and are going to do everything they can to secure the equalizer tonight. Donovan Mitchell is expected to play, so this should once again be a spirited game with George and Leonard in the 40- to 43-minute range.

Coach Tyronn Lue has been content to utilize Nicolas Batum as the nominal center in order to get another scorer on the court. Ivica Zubac is not even seeing 100% of his time on the court with Rudy Gobert, which has been an interesting development. Zubac’s inability to defend on the pick-and-roll has limited him to just over 13 minutes each of the last two games. While Batum is not going to rack up the fantasy points, he contributes a little bit of everything and should be on the court for enough minutes to accumulate mid-20s fantasy points with upside for 30. He just needs a couple steals and his somewhat limited field-goal attempts to keep dropping.

Philadelphia 76ers at Atlanta Hawks

Danny Green went down with a calf injury in the first quarter, and he is going to miss at least the next two weeks. While that does leave a void to fill, who knows how coach Doc Rivers is going to approach this situation? In all actuality, he likely is not even sure what he will do after naming a starter. When Green went down, Matisse Thybulle came in to replace him and work with Ben Simmons to defend Trae Young. Of course, when that duo is on the court, it means suddenly Embiid is the third-best 3-point shooter in addition to being the primary scorer. Seth Curry’s minutes will likely remain the same, though he may see a few more field-goal attempts going his way depending on who he shares the court with. Furkan Korkmaz got the hot-hand minutes, but those could just as easily end up with Shake Milton or even George Hill in an extreme situation.
